Andreas Kling c0d7f748ed LibWeb: Avoid FlyString lookups when setting IDL interface prototypes
This commit introduces a WEB_SET_PROTOTYPE_FOR_INTERFACE macro that
caches the interface name in a local static FlyString. This means that
we only pay for FlyString-from-literal lookup once per browser lifetime
instead of every time the interface is instantiated.

#include <LibJS/Runtime/FunctionObject.h>
#include <LibJS/Runtime/NativeFunction.h>
#include <LibJS/Runtime/Realm.h>
#include <LibJS/Runtime/VM.h>
#include <LibWasm/AbstractMachine/AbstractMachine.h>
#include <LibWeb/Bindings/InstancePrototype.h>
#include <LibWeb/Bindings/Intrinsics.h>
#include <LibWeb/WebAssembly/Instance.h>
#include <LibWeb/WebAssembly/Memory.h>
#include <LibWeb/WebAssembly/Module.h>
#include <LibWeb/WebAssembly/Table.h>
#include <LibWeb/WebAssembly/WebAssembly.h>
namespace Web::WebAssembly {
JS_DEFINE_ALLOCATOR(Instance);
WebIDL::ExceptionOr<JS::NonnullGCPtr<Instance>> Instance::construct_impl(JS::Realm& realm, Module& module, Optional<JS::Handle<JS::Object>>& import_object)
{
// FIXME: Implement the importObject parameter.
(void)import_object;
auto& vm = realm.vm();
auto index = TRY(Detail::instantiate_module(vm, module.module()));
return vm.heap().allocate<Instance>(realm, realm, index);
}
Instance::Instance(JS::Realm& realm, size_t index)
: Bindings::PlatformObject(realm)
, m_exports(Object::create(realm, nullptr))
, m_index(index)
{
}
void Instance::initialize(JS::Realm& realm)
{
auto& vm = this->vm();
Base::initialize(realm);
WEB_SET_PROTOTYPE_FOR_INTERFACE_WITH_CUSTOM_NAME(Instance, WebAssembly.Instance);
auto& instance = *Detail::s_instantiated_modules[m_index];
auto& cache = Detail::s_module_caches.at(m_index);
for (auto& export_ : instance.exports()) {
export_.value().visit(
[&](Wasm::FunctionAddress const& address) {
Optional<JS::GCPtr<JS::FunctionObject>> object = cache.function_instances.get(address);
if (!object.has_value()) {
object = Detail::create_native_function(vm, address, export_.name());
cache.function_instances.set(address, *object);
}
m_exports->define_direct_property(export_.name(), *object, JS::default_attributes);
},
[&](Wasm::MemoryAddress const& address) {
Optional<JS::GCPtr<Memory>> object = cache.memory_instances.get(address);
if (!object.has_value()) {
object = heap().allocate<Memory>(realm, realm, address);
cache.memory_instances.set(address, *object);
}
m_exports->define_direct_property(export_.name(), *object, JS::default_attributes);
},
[&](Wasm::TableAddress const& address) {
Optional<JS::GCPtr<Table>> object = cache.table_instances.get(address);
if (!object.has_value()) {
object = heap().allocate<Table>(realm, realm, address);
cache.table_instances.set(address, *object);
}
m_exports->define_direct_property(export_.name(), *object, JS::default_attributes);
},
[&](auto const&) {
// FIXME: Implement other exports!
});
}
MUST(m_exports->set_integrity_level(IntegrityLevel::Frozen));
}
void Instance::visit_edges(Visitor& visitor)
{
Base::visit_edges(visitor);
visitor.visit(m_exports);
}
}
